About This Adventure

Embark on a breathtaking sunrise tour to Scott Creek, where you'll paddle through serene waters and witness the dawn's beauty. This one-and-a-half-hour guided adventure welcomes beginners, making it a perfect way to start your day immersed in nature's tranquility. Experience the magic of morning like never before!

Sunrise Tour to Scott Creek

  • One and half-hour guided tour leaving early morning and paddling to Scott Creek to enjoy an early morning sunrise on the water
  • Beginners welcome on this trip
  • $50 per adult/$25 age 10 and under

Adventure Tips

Wear Weather-Appropriate Clothing

Bring layers and sun protection to stay comfortable during the early morning.

Arrive Early

Getting there ahead of time ensures a relaxed start and time to gear up.

Stay Hydrated

Bring water to keep hydrated during this peaceful paddle.

Respect Wildlife

Keep noise to a minimum to avoid disturbing nesting birds and other wildlife.

Local Insights

Wildlife

  • A variety of herons and egrets
  • Ospreys nesting in the area

History

Scott Creek has been a key part of local fishing and maritime trade for centuries, reflecting Edisto Island's deep-rooted connection to water-based industry.

Conservation

Edisto Watersports emphasizes eco-friendly practices, including wildlife awareness and minimal impact paddling.
